Choosing the Right Paint and Tools



Wondering which repaint and tools are best for your interior painting project? When it involves choosing the ideal paint, think about elements like the sort of surface you're painting, the preferred finish, and the shade alternatives offered. For walls, a latex paint is frequently the very best selection as a result of its sturdiness, simple clean-up, and fast drying out time. If you're painting a high-traffic location like a hallway or kitchen, a semi-gloss or satin surface may be preferable as they're much easier to clean.


When it comes to devices, investing in premium brushes and rollers can make a significant distinction in the final outcome of your paint task. Seek brushes with dense bristles that appropriate for the sort of paint you're making use of. Roller covers been available in different snooze dimensions, with shorter naps being optimal for smooth surface areas like wall surfaces and ceilings, while longer snoozes are much better for distinctive surface areas.

Preparing Your Area for Painting



To make sure a successful indoor paint job, appropriate preparation of your space is vital. Start by getting rid of furniture from the room or relocate to the facility and covering it with plastic sheets. Next off, remove any kind of decors, switch over plates, and outlet covers. Use painter's tape to safeguard baseboards, trim, and any kind of areas you do not want to repaint. Load openings and splits in the wall surfaces with spackling substance, then sand them smooth once completely dry. Dust and clean the walls to make certain proper paint bond.

After preparing the wall surfaces, set ground cloth to secure your floors. If you're repainting the ceiling, cover the whole flooring location with ground cloth, safeguarding them in place with painter's tape. Guarantee appropriate air flow by opening up windows or using fans to assist with drying and to lessen the fumes. Lastly, gather all your paint products in one location to have whatever you require within reach. Putting in the time to prepare your area will make the paint process smoother and assist you achieve an expert finish.
